Merge tag 'wireless-next-2025-05-22' of https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/wireless/wireless-next
Johannes Berg says:
====================
Lots of new things, notably:
* ath12k: monitor mode for WCN7850, better 6 GHz regulatory
* brcmfmac: SAE for some Cypress devices
* iwlwifi: rework device configuration
* mac80211: scan improvements with MLO
* mt76: EHT improvements, new device IDs
* rtw88: throughput improvements
* rtw89: MLO, STA/P2P concurrency improvements, SAR
